In general, people who are considered to have good character often have traits like integrity, honesty, courage, loyalty, fortitude, and other important virtues that promote good behavior. These character traits define who they are as people—and highly influence the choices they make in their lives.

Q. How do you introduce yourself in Spanish examples?

To introduce yourself, simply say “Me llamo” (may YAHM-oh) followed by your name. For example, “Hola, me llamo Chris” (“OH-la, may YAHM-oh Chris”) means “Hi, I’m Chris.”

Q. How do you describe your personality in Spanish?

Spanish adjectives to describe personality: ALEGRE (m/f) = Cheerful. AMABLE (m/f) = Kind. ANTIPÁTICO (m) / ANTIPÁTICA (f) = Unpleasant.

A Simple Formula for Answering “Tell Me About Yourself”

  1. Present: Talk a little bit about what your current role is, the scope of it, and perhaps a big recent accomplishment.
  2. Past: Tell the interviewer how you got there and/or mention previous experience that’s relevant to the job and company you’re applying for.
